In Lorenz,s book about flare gun items,you find a Picture of a sheet metall flare cartidge Box With belt loops.This type Box was perhaps made as a prototype and its not many left of them.Innside it was cardboard between the cartidges and it was made for 8 cartidges.Someone have this one in the Collection or have Close up Pictures of one ?
In the book written by Lorenz,you find that only one of this type are known
